"In Disneyland, as ice cream sales increase, so do short tempers. Thus, A) ice cream facilitates short tempers, B) there is a th
statuscvo [17]

Answer: C & D

Explanation: In the context above, there is no scientific correlation or relationship between ice cream and level of temper. The observed association may be either due to mere coincidence, that is, moment whereby reduction in temper of the subject or participant is witnessed aligns with the the time at which ice-cream is consumed. Coincidental relationships have no scientific relationship and are not fixed, as they usually occur rather naturally in varying circumstances.

The observed correlation might also be due to a confounding or third variable which isn't part of our data but impacting our data, hence, resulting in the observed relationship.

What effect did the Korean War have on the governments of North Korea and South Korea? A) North Korea turned to democracy. B) So
SVETLANKA909090 [29]

D) The war did not change the governments.

The Korean War broke out in 1950 and lasted for roughly three years. North Korea established the Communist-aligned Democratic People's Republic of Korea while South Korea settled into liberal democracy (after alternating periods of autocracy and democracy). Both claims to be the true and sole government of the whole of Korea and believes the border to be temporary.
